Job Description

The Cybersecurity Engineer plays a critical role in safeguarding the organization’s digital assets, systems, and data from potential cyber threats. The role involves designing, implementing, and managing robust cybersecurity solutions that secure the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of information while minimizing risks and vulnerabilities. The Cybersecurity Engineer collaborates with cross‑functional teams and stays updated on the latest cybersecurity trends and technologies.

Key Accountabilities
Cybersecurity Architecture and Design
  • Design, review, and recommend security solutions and measures to protect the organization’s IT infrastructure, networks, and systems.
  • Contribute to the development, implementation, and maintenance of effective cybersecurity strategies, policies, and procedures.
  • Co‑collaborate with architecture and development teams to ensure security is integrated into stages of the software development lifecycle to protect intellectual property.
Security Solutions Implementation, Monitoring, and Analysis
  • Configure, deploy, and manage security tools such as intrusion detection/prevention systems, anti‑malware solutions, and endpoint security platforms.
  • Implement data security measures, including Microsoft Defender, EDR platforms, and MDR enhancements.
  • Monitor security logs and alerts from various sources to detect and respond to potential security incidents.
  • Review, tune, and optimize security alerts to reduce false positives while maintaining effective threat detection and response coverage.
  • Analyze security data to identify patterns, trends, and potential security risks.
Incident Response and Management
  • Participate in incident response activities, including identifying, analyzing, and mitigating security incidents and breaches.
  • Plan, lead, and document cybersecurity tabletop exercises simulating real‑world threat scenarios to validate incident response procedures and decision‑making.
Compliance and Auditing
  • Contribute to and/or lead compliance and internal/external audit programs, such as defining and implementing an enhanced third‑party application and partner risk program.
  • Ensure compliance with industry standards, regulations, and frameworks (e.g., ISO 27001, NIST, GDPR).
  • Participate in security audits and assessments, providing necessary documentation and evidence.
Qualifications /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Security, IT Engineering, Computer Science, or related field.
  • 3–5+ years of experience in a cybersecurity role focusing on engineering, architecture, and incident management.
  • Strong knowledge of deploying cybersecurity principles, best practices, technologies, and standards.
  • Experience with security tools such as SIEM, IDS/IPS, antivirus, endpoint security, and vulnerability scanners.
  • Hands‑on technical experience, strong problem‑solving and analytics skills.
  • Experience with Microsoft Security Tools (Defender, Purview, etc.) a plus.
